Konversi Markdown ke Word Menggunakan GroupDocs di .NET
Perkenalan
Di era digital saat ini, kreator dan pengembang konten sering menggunakan file Markdown (.md) karena kesederhanaan dan fleksibilitasnya. Namun, ketika tiba saatnya untuk menyajikan atau berbagi konten ini dalam format yang lebih formal seperti Microsoft Word, proses konversi bisa menjadi rumit. Gunakan pustaka GroupDocs.Conversion for .NET—alat canggih yang dengan mudah mengubah dokumen Markdown Anda menjadi file Word yang tampak profesional.
Dalam panduan lengkap ini, Anda akan mempelajari cara memanfaatkan GroupDocs.Conversion for .NET untuk mengonversi file Markdown ke Dokumen Word (.doc) dengan mudah. Di akhir tutorial ini, Anda akan dapat:
- Pahami manfaat penggunaan GroupDocs.Conversion untuk .NET
- Siapkan lingkungan Anda dan instal paket yang diperlukan
- Terapkan proses konversi langkah demi langkah
- Jelajahi aplikasi dunia nyata dan pertimbangan kinerja
Mari kita bahas prasyarat yang diperlukan sebelum memulai.
Prasyarat
Untuk mengikuti panduan ini, Anda memerlukan:
- Perpustakaan & Ketergantungan: GroupDocs.Conversion untuk .NET (Versi 25.3.0)
- Pengaturan Lingkungan: Lingkungan pengembangan .NET seperti Visual Studio
- Persyaratan Pengetahuan: Pemahaman dasar tentang C# dan keakraban dengan penanganan file dalam konteks pemrograman
Menyiapkan GroupDocs.Conversion untuk .NET
Sebelum kita mulai mengonversi Markdown ke Word, mari kita siapkan GroupDocs.Conversion di sistem Anda.
Instalasi
Anda dapat menginstal paket GroupDocs.Conversion menggunakan Konsol Manajer Paket NuGet atau .NET CLI:
Konsol Pengelola Paket N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
.KLIK NET
dotnet add package GroupDocs.Conversion --version 25.3.0
Akuisisi Lisensi
Untuk sepenuhnya membuka potensi GroupDocs.Conversion, Anda dapat:
- Uji Coba Gratis: Unduh uji coba gratis dari GrupDocs untuk menjelajahi fitur-fitur dasar.
- Lisensi Sementara: Dapatkan lisensi sementara untuk akses lebih lama dengan mengunjungi tautan ini.
- Pembelian: Untuk kemampuan penuh, pertimbangkan untuk membeli lisensi melalui Halaman Pembelian GroupDocs.
Setelah Anda memiliki lisensi, inisialisasi dan atur GroupDocs.Conversion di proyek Anda:
using System;
using GroupDocs.Conversion;
class Program
{
static void Main(string[] args)
{
// Terapkan lisensi jika tersedia
// Lisensi lic = new Lisensi();
// lic.SetLicense("GroupDocs.Total.lic");
Console.WriteLine("Setup complete.");
}
}
Cuplikan kode ini menyiapkan lingkungan Anda, siap untuk mulai mengonversi berkas.
Panduan Implementasi
Sekarang setelah Anda menyiapkan semuanya, mari terapkan fitur konversi Markdown ke Word.
Ikhtisar Fitur
Bagian ini akan memandu Anda mengonversi file Markdown menjadi Dokumen Microsoft Word menggunakan GroupDocs.Conversion for .NET. Kami akan menguraikan setiap langkah untuk memastikan kejelasan dan pemahaman.
Langkah 1: Inisialisasi Konverter
Pertama, kita inisialisasi konverter dengan jalur file Markdown input kita:
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.md"))
{
// Kode konversi akan ada di sini
}
Penjelasan: Langkah ini menciptakan Converter
objek, yang bertanggung jawab untuk menangani proses konversi dokumen.
Langkah 2: Tetapkan Opsi Konversi
Berikutnya, tentukan opsi konversi untuk menentukan bahwa kita menginginkan keluaran format DOC:
var options = new WordProcessingConvertOptions
{
Format = GroupDocs.Conversion.FileTypes.WordProcessingFileType.Doc
};
Penjelasan: Di sini, kami mengonfigurasi WordProcessingConvertOptions
untuk menargetkan jenis berkas DOC.
Langkah 3: Lakukan Konversi
Terakhir, jalankan konversi dan simpan outputnya:
string outputFile = System.IO.Path.Combine("YOUR_OUTPUT_DIRECTORY", "md-converted-to.doc");
converter.Convert(outputFile, options);
Penjelasan: Baris ini mengubah dokumen Markdown menjadi berkas Word dan menyimpannya di direktori yang Anda tentukan.
Tips Pemecahan Masalah
- Ketergantungan yang Hilang: Pastikan semua paket yang diperlukan telah terinstal.
- Jalur yang Salah: Periksa kembali jalur masukan dan keluaran Anda untuk memastikan keakuratannya.
- Masalah Lisensi: Jika Anda menemukan kesalahan perizinan, verifikasi apakah lisensi Anda diterapkan dengan benar.
Aplikasi Praktis
Fitur Markdown ke Word dari GroupDocs.Conversion dapat diintegrasikan ke dalam berbagai skenario:
- Sistem Manajemen Konten (CMS): Otomatisasi konversi konten yang dibuat pengguna dari Markdown ke Word untuk tinjauan editorial.
- Alat Dokumentasi: Ubah dokumentasi teknis yang ditulis dalam Markdown menjadi dokumen Word profesional untuk didistribusikan.
- Platform Kolaborasi: Memfasilitasi berbagi yang lancar antara tim yang menggunakan format dokumen berbeda dengan mengonversi file Markdown secara langsung.
Pertimbangan Kinerja
Untuk kinerja optimal saat menggunakan GroupDocs.Conversion:
- Manajemen Memori: Pastikan penggunaan memori yang efisien, terutama saat menangani file besar.
- Tips Optimasi: Gunakan metode asinkron jika tersedia untuk mencegah operasi pemblokiran selama konversi.
- Praktik Terbaik: Perbarui secara berkala ke versi perpustakaan terbaru untuk mendapatkan fitur dan perbaikan yang lebih baik.
Kesimpulan
Anda kini telah menguasai cara mengonversi file Markdown ke dokumen Word menggunakan GroupDocs.Conversion for .NET. Alat canggih ini tidak hanya menyederhanakan pengelolaan dokumen tetapi juga terintegrasi dengan lancar dengan berbagai aplikasi, sehingga meningkatkan efisiensi alur kerja Anda.
Langkah Berikutnya
- Bereksperimenlah dengan format konversi tambahan yang didukung oleh GroupDocs.
- Jelajahi fitur perpustakaan lainnya untuk lebih meningkatkan proyek Anda.
Ajakan bertindak: Cobalah menerapkan solusi ini dalam proyek Anda berikutnya dan lihat bagaimana solusi ini mengubah proses penanganan konten Anda!
Bagian FAQ
Apa itu GroupDocs.Conversion untuk .NET?
- Ini adalah pustaka konversi dokumen serbaguna yang mendukung berbagai format, termasuk Markdown dan Word.
Bisakah saya mengonversi jenis file lain menggunakan GroupDocs?
- Ya, ia mendukung berbagai format selain konversi Markdown ke Word.
Bagaimana cara menangani file besar dengan GroupDocs.Conversion?
- Optimalkan penggunaan memori dengan memproses file dalam potongan-potongan jika memungkinkan.
Apakah ada dukungan untuk pemrosesan batch?
- Meskipun panduan ini berfokus pada konversi file tunggal, GroupDocs menawarkan fitur untuk menangani beberapa file secara efisien.
Apa persyaratan sistem untuk menggunakan GroupDocs.Conversion?
- Lingkungan pengembangan .NET diperlukan; pastikan kompatibilitas dengan sistem operasi dan versi kerangka kerja spesifik Anda.
Sumber daya
Dengan mengikuti panduan lengkap ini, Anda kini siap untuk mengintegrasikan konversi Markdown ke Word ke dalam aplikasi Anda menggunakan GroupDocs.Conversion for .NET. Selamat membuat kode!